Gujarat Judiciary Exam 2025 Overview

The Gujarat Judiciary Exam is conducted by the Gujarat High Court to recruit Civil Judges. It comprises three stages:

  1. Preliminary Examination – Objective-type test to screen candidates for the Mains exam.

  2. Mains Examination – Descriptive paper evaluating legal knowledge and writing skills.

  3. Viva-voce (Interview) – Final stage assessing legal acumen, personality, and suitability for the judiciary.

 

Success in the Prelims is the first and most important step in the selection process. Therefore, a strategic approach is necessary for Gujarat Judiciary Prelims Exam Preparation.

Gujarat Judiciary Prelims Syllabus 2025

Understanding the Gujarat Judiciary Prelims Syllabus is essential for focused preparation. The syllabus includes:

Gujarat Judiciary Syllabus 2025 Part A – Criminal Law

  1. The Indian Penal Code, 1860 and The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ita, 2023

  2. The Code of Criminal Procedure, 1973 and The Bharatiya Nagrik Suraksha Sanhita, 2023

  3. The Indian Evidence Act, 1872 and The Bharatiya Sakshya Adhiniyam, 2023

  4. The Gujarat Prohibition Act, 1949

  5. The Probation of Offenders Act, 1958

  6. The Juvenile Justice (Care and Protection of Children) Act, 2015

  7. The Protection of Women from Domestic Violence Act, 2005

  8. The Gujarat Prevention of Gambling Act, 1887

  9. The Immoral Traffic (Prevention) Act, 1956

  10. The Pre-Conception and Pre-Natal Diagnostic Techniques (Prohibition of Sex Selection) Act, 1994

  11. The Negotiable Instruments Act, 1881

  12. The Registration of Births and Deaths Act, 1969

  13. The Protection of Children from Sexual Offences Act, 2012

  14. The Information Technology Act, 2000

  15. The Indecent Representation of Women (Prohibition) Act, 1986

Gujarat Judiciary Syllabus 2025 Part B – Civil Law

  1. The Code of Civil Procedure, 1908

  2. The Limitation Act, 1963

  3. The Indian Contract Act, 1872

  4. The Constitution of India

  5. The Indian Partnership Act, 1932

  6. The Specific Relief Act, 1963

  7. The Gujarat Court Fees Act, 2004

  8. The Sale of Goods Act, 1930

  9. The Transfer of Property Act, 1882

  10. The Arbitration and Conciliation Act, 1996

  11. The Commercial Courts Act, 2015

  12. Succession Laws, Personal Laws (Hindu, Muslim & Christian)

  13. Legal Maxims

Gujarat Judiciary Syllabus 2025 Part C – General Knowledge & Aptitude

  1. General Knowledge

  2. English Language

  3. Test of Reasoning

  4. Numerical & Mental Ability

  5. Basics of Computer Applications

Note: Candidates who have not studied Gujarati in their Secondary (SSC) or Higher Secondary (HSC) must take a Test of Gujarati Language (50 Marks, 1.5 Hours).

Gujarat Judiciary Prelims Exam 2025 Common Mistakes to Avoid

Many candidates make avoidable mistakes that affect their scores. Here are some Gujarat Judiciary Prelims exam common mistakes that can be avoided easily:

  • Neglecting Bare Acts: Over-reliance on reference books instead of directly studying Bare Acts.

  • Ignoring Current Affairs: Not staying updated with legal news and amendments.

  • Skipping Mock Tests: Lack of practice leads to poor time management and accuracy.

  • Overlooking Negative Marking: Guessing answers without proper knowledge results in deductions.

  • Last-minute Cramming: Increases stress and hampers retention.

Avoiding these mistakes can significantly improve success in the Gujarat Judiciary Prelims Exam Preparation.

Gujarat Judiciary Prelims Exam 2025 Preparation Books

Choosing the right study materials is essential for Gujarat Judiciary Prelims Exam Preparation. Recommended Gujarat Judiciary Prelims Exam Preparation Books include:

  • Bare Acts – Essential for understanding statutory provisions.

  • Indian Penal Code – Ratanlal & Dhirajlal

  • Code of Civil Procedure – C.K. Takwani

  • Code of Criminal Procedure – R.V. Kelkar

  • Indian Evidence Act – Batuk Lal

  • General Knowledge – Lucent’s GK

  • Current Affairs – Newspapers (The Hindu, Indian Express), Legal Websites

These books cover the syllabus comprehensively and help in effective Gujarat Judiciary Prelims Exam Preparation.
